PPT7: Text Printed Incorrectly on HP DeskJet 500

SYMPTOMS

When you print a PowerPoint presentation to a Hewlett-Packard (HP) DeskJet 500 printer, the text on your slides may be printed as squares or symbols, or it may not be printed at all.

CAUSE

This can be caused by PowerPoint failing to recognize the HP DeskJet 500 printer when it is set as the default printer in Windows 95.

RESOLUTION

If you print your presentation again, the text should be printed correctly because the second time you print the presentation, PowerPoint will recognize the printer and will adjust the HP DeskJet 500 printer settings.

STATUS

Microsoft has confirmed this to be a problem in the Microsoft products listed at the beginning of this article.
